Understanding Mobile SEO

Mobile SEO is the process of optimizing a website to ensure it is mobile-friendly and provides an optimal experience for users on smartphones and tablets. Key factors include responsive design, fast loading speeds, and easy navigation. Proper mobile SEO not only improves user experience but can also positively impact search engine rankings, as search engines like Google prioritize mobile-friendly websites.

Key Components of Mobile SEO

  • Responsive Design: A responsive web design ensures the website’s layout adjusts seamlessly to different screen sizes, providing a consistent user experience across devices.
  • Site Speed: Fast loading times are critical for mobile users. Optimize images, leverage browser caching, and minimize redirects to enhance speed.
  • Mobile-Friendliness: Use tools like Google?s Mobile-Friendly Test to evaluate and improve the mobile-friendliness of your site.
  • User Experience: Ensure easy navigation, readable text without zooming, and accessible buttons for a better user experience.

Implementing Effective Mobile SEO Strategies

Responsive Web Design

A responsive web design is vital for mobile SEO. It ensures that your website automatically adjusts its layout based on the user’s device, maintaining usability and aesthetics. This approach is preferred by search engines and can be a significant factor in how well a site is ranked. Improving Page Load Speed

Page load speed is a major ranking factor for mobile SEO. A fast-loading website not only enhances user experience but also contributes to better search engine rankings. Techniques such as compressing files, optimizing images, and utilizing browser caching can significantly reduce load times.
